TRAINÂ cleaners went on strike over wages and zero-hour contracts.
Members of the Railway Maritime and Transport union working for contractor MITIE began a 24-hour strike at 6am yesterday.
The strike affected First Great Western services, which link Oxford with the South West and London.
It was due to finish at 5.59am today.
